Output d083a2956dcf74afc7a18591ffa1176f141c8c8004affc0354a11d9a2f95343f:5

value
564150522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df460ea19032112950ad5df1b2d72fd3bb03644c OP_EQUAL
address
3N3aXyh5N3Xm9a16GoYyHue8fCXMt8fHBZ
transaction
d083a2956dcf74afc7a18591ffa1176f141c8c8004affc0354a11d9a2f95343f
spent
true